What is the primary function of a pump in pesticide application systems?

  1. To create air pressure

  2. To generate hydraulic pressure

  3. To fill the tank

  4. To dispense the pesticide

The correct answer is: To generate hydraulic pressure

The primary function of a pump in pesticide application systems is to generate hydraulic pressure. This hydraulic pressure is essential because it allows the pesticide solution to be effectively moved through the system and applied to the target areas in a controlled and efficient manner. Without the generation of hydraulic pressure, the pesticide would not be able to flow through the hoses and nozzles, which could result in a lack of application or inconsistent coverage of the pesticide. The hydraulic pressure created by the pump ensures that the pesticide can be atomized or sprayed at the appropriate pressure, allowing for better penetration and coverage of the treatment area. This understanding is crucial for proper pesticide application because maintaining the right pressure is key to the efficacy of pest control treatments, ensuring that the chemicals reach their intended targets while minimizing waste and environmental impact.
